Argentina to Jamaica by Air freight

The quickest way to get from Argentina to Jamaica by plane will take about 12h 58m and departs from Teniente Benjamin Matienzo Airport (TUC) and arrives into Norman Manley International Airport (KIN). There are flights departing every 1-2 weeks on this route. Copa Airlines is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with flights departing every 1-2 weeks.

Argentina to Jamaica by Container ship

The quickest way to get from Argentina to Jamaica by ship will take about 21 days 23h and departs from La Plata (ARLPG) and arrives into Kingston (JMKIN). There are vessels departing every 1-2 weeks on this route. ZIM is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with vessels departing every 1-2 weeks.
